This solution is the Annual Software Subscription License for EndoTool Intravenous (IV) software system for insulin dosing. EndoTool IV insulin dosing software improves patient outcomes and nursing workflow while eliminating potential dosing errors and hypoglycemia. EndoTool is an FDA medical device which provides precision insulin dosing recommendations, leverages machine learning by adapting to each patient�s unique physiology based on 10-12 patient factors and predicting patient responses based on historical trending. EndoTool interfaces with the hospital�s EMR for seamless workflows and will be able to be used with the Cerner whenever that upgrade takes place.
